httpx icon indicating copy to clipboard operation
httpx copied to clipboard

Fixing https with burp

Open Mzack9999 opened this issue 1 year ago • 1 comments

Description

This PR attempts to fix #724 by lowering TLS max version to 1.2 when burp proxy is used

Mzack9999 avatar Sep 01 '22 16:09 Mzack9999

@ehsandeep Looks like it's burp responding with an HTML page telling the domain is invalid:

$ curl https://o2.email.hackerone.com -x http://127.0.0.1:8080 -k
<html><head><title>Burp Suite Community Edition</title>
<style type="text/css">
body { background: #dedede; font-family: Arial, sans-serif; color: #404042; -webkit-font-smoothing: antialiased; }
#container { padding: 0 15px; margin: 10px auto; background-color: #ffffff; }
a { word-wrap: break-word; }
a:link, a:visited { color: #e06228; text-decoration: none; }
a:hover, a:active { color: #404042; text-decoration: underline; }
h1 { font-size: 1.6em; line-height: 1.2em; font-weight: normal; color: #404042; }
h2 { font-size: 1.3em; line-height: 1.2em; padding: 0; margin: 0.8em 0 0.3em 0; font-weight: normal; color: #404042;}
.title, .navbar { color: #ffffff; background: #e06228; padding: 10px 15px; margin: 0 -15px 10px -15px; overflow: hidden; }
.title h1 { color: #ffffff; padding: 0; margin: 0; font-size: 1.8em; }
div.navbar {position: absolute; top: 18px; right: 25px;}
div.navbar ul {list-style-type: none; margin: 0; padding: 0;}
div.navbar li {display: inline; margin-left: 20px;}
div.navbar a {color: white; padding: 10px}
div.navbar a:hover, div.navbar a:active {text-decoration: none; background: #404042;}
</style>
</head>
<body>
<div id="container">
<div class="title"><h1>Burp Suite Community Edition</h1></div>
<h1>Error</h1><p>Unknown&#32;host&#58;&#32;o2&#46;email&#46;hackerone&#46;com</p>
<p>&nbsp;</p>
</div>
</body>
</html>

Mzack9999 avatar Oct 18 '22 19:10 Mzack9999